Bootstrap 5 có tốt không

Chúng tôi đã thiết kế và phát triển Bootstrap để hoạt động trong một số môi trường. Dưới đây là một số phương pháp hay nhất mà chúng tôi đã thu thập được sau nhiều năm làm việc và tự mình sử dụng nó

Đứng lên. Bản sao này là một công việc đang được tiến hành

Phác thảo chung

  • Làm việc với CSS
  • Làm việc với các tệp Sass
  • Xây dựng các thành phần CSS mới
  • Làm việc với flexbox

Quay trở lại năm 2013 khi Start Bootstrap lần đầu tiên được thành lập, cuộc chiến khung CSS đáp ứng đã diễn ra sôi nổi. Bootstrap đang làm việc hướng tới lần lặp lại khung thứ ba của họ và Foundation đã sớm bị bỏ lại trong cát bụi. Đến cuối năm 2013, với các bản phát hành ổn định của Bootstrap 3 bắt đầu được tung ra, có vẻ như Bootstrap đã thắng cuộc chiến

Tua nhanh đến gần một thập kỷ sau. Với sự gia tăng của các khung giao diện người dùng JavaScript và bối cảnh công nghệ và công cụ luôn thay đổi, rất nhiều người đang đặt câu hỏi liệu Bootstrap có còn phù hợp vào năm 2021 không

Câu trả lời ngắn gọn là có. Bootstrap không tự gọi mình là “khuôn khổ phổ biến nhất thế giới để xây dựng các trang web ưu tiên thiết bị di động, đáp ứng nhanh” mà không có gì. Trên GitHub, Bootstrap vượt xa các framework mới nổi về mức độ phổ biến và với mức độ phát triển tích cực lành mạnh đang diễn ra, Bootstrap đang được cải thiện gần như hàng ngày khi chúng hướng tới các mốc quan trọng tiếp theo của mình

Giải quyết một số lời chỉ trích phổ biến

Nói về các mốc quan trọng, Bootstrap đã chuyển Bootstrap 5 từ giai đoạn thử nghiệm beta sang bản phát hành ổn định đầu tiên của họ, đây là một khung rất khác so với các phiên bản tiền nhiệm theo nhiều cách. Một trong những lời chỉ trích gần đây về Bootstrap là sự phụ thuộc của nó vào jQuery, thứ dường như không hoạt động tốt với nhiều tùy chọn phát triển front-end hiện nay. Trong Bootstrap 5, jQuery đã bị loại bỏ, điều này mở ra rất nhiều cơ hội cho các nhà phát triển muốn tránh xa sự phụ thuộc cụ thể này

Một lời chỉ trích phổ biến khác mà chúng ta thường nghe về Bootstrap là nó bao gồm quá nhiều thứ trong CSS. Chắc chắn, nếu bạn đang sử dụng toàn bộ thư viện, bạn sẽ đưa vào một số tính năng không sử dụng, nhưng Bootstrap cung cấp một cách tiếp cận theo kiểu gọi món hơn. Hãy xem trang Tối ưu hóa mới trên tài liệu Bootstrap 5 nơi chúng trình bày quá trình tối ưu hóa Bootstrap bằng cách sử dụng nhập SASS tinh gọn, JavaScript tinh gọn và các kỹ thuật khác để cắt giảm kích thước gói trong cài đặt triển khai. Nó giống như một bữa tiệc tự chọn Bootstrap gọn gàng, bình thường, nơi bạn có thể lấy mã bạn muốn ra khỏi Bootstrap và bỏ phần còn lại lại phía sau

Mức độ liên quan so với các khung mới hơn

Nhưng còn các framework khác thì sao? . Chúng tôi cũng có các công cụ như Vật liệu góc hoặc Giao diện người dùng vật liệu điều chỉnh ngôn ngữ Thiết kế Vật liệu của Google trong ngữ cảnh của khung JS (Angular và React trong trường hợp này, tương ứng). Trong thế giới hỗn loạn của các công nghệ phát triển front-end, sẽ luôn có những công cụ mới, trong một số trường hợp, có thể phù hợp hơn cho một dự án nhất định. Điều đó đang được nói, Bootstrap đã tiếp tục lặp đi lặp lại và cải thiện. Kể từ Bootstrap 4, họ đã cung cấp một bộ đầy đủ các thành phần và tiện ích CSS, và với việc loại bỏ jQuery, Bootstrap 5 hiện phù hợp hơn bao giờ hết trong nhiều trường hợp sử dụng

kết thúc

Mặc dù công bằng mà nói rằng Bootstrap gần đây đã bị lu mờ một chút bởi một số lựa chọn thay thế được chế tạo tốt, Bootstrap không có dấu hiệu chậm lại và về những gì nó đang có, nó chắc chắn có liên quan vào năm 2021

Về cơ bản, Bootstrap là một khung CSS cho phép bạn tạo các thành phần giao diện. Nói cách khác, với Bootstrap, bạn có thể tạo những thứ đẹp mắt như nút, biểu mẫu, bố cục và điều hướng

Và chúng trông khá sắc nét

Bootstrap 5 có tốt không
Bootstrap có vẻ tốt ngay lập tức

Ngoài ra, Bootstrap phản hồi nhanh, có nghĩa là nó hoạt động tốt trên hầu hết các loại tiện ích từ máy tính để bàn đến iPhone

Bootstrap cũng có một tính năng hay được thiết lập ngay lập tức. Điêu nay bao gôm

  • thiết lập dễ dàng
  • Cách tiếp cận đầu tiên trên thiết bị di động
  • có thể tùy chỉnh
  • Phản ứng nhanh nhẹn
  • nhất quán và linh hoạt
  • tài liệu chất lượng
  • Mã nguồn mở
  • Sử dụng hệ thống lưới
  • Cộng đồng tích cực / hệ thống hỗ trợ
  • Tích hợp tốt (chơi độc đáo với công nghệ khác)

Bootstrap đã chết?

Nói một cách đơn giản, Bootstrap không chết

Điều này là vì một vài lý do

👍 Bootstrap 5 alpha bị loại bỏ vào năm 2020

Điều này đã mang lại một diện mạo mới cho Bootstrap. Một trong những thay đổi quan trọng nhất là loại bỏ các phụ thuộc jQuery

Tuy nhiên, cũng có khá nhiều cập nhật khác. Điều này bao gồm các thuộc tính tùy chỉnh CSS, API tiện ích, hệ thống lưới nâng cao, v.v.

👍 Bootstrap rất tốt cho người mới bắt đầu

Như tôi đã lưu ý ở trên, nó đi kèm với một bộ tính năng tuyệt vời. Cộng với đường cong học tập là khá nhẹ nhàng. Ví dụ: bạn có thể tạo các trang web sắc nét trong vài phút với bố cục và các thành phần khác của chúng

Cộng đồng đang hoạt động và tài liệu phong phú. Điều này cũng làm cho nó đặc biệt hấp dẫn đối với những người mới viết mã

Bootstrap 5 có tốt không
Bootstrap 5. 0 tài liệu

👍 Bootstrap được sử dụng trong thế giới thực

Trên thực tế, nó được sử dụng RẤT NHIỀU trong thế giới thực…Bởi các công ty mà bạn có thể đã nghe nói đến

Dưới đây là một vài nơi sử dụng Bootstrap

✅ Twitter

✅ Spotify

✅ Robinhood

✅ Lyft

✅ Udemy

✅ LinkedIn

Và theo Stackshare, hơn 40.000 công ty sử dụng Bootstrap

Bootstrap đã chết?. Những gì người khác nói có thể là lừa dối…

Tôi đã làm việc với tư cách là nhà phát triển web từ năm 2016

Đó là khoảng thời gian tôi bắt đầu theo dõi các nhà phát triển nổi tiếng, người truyền bá sản phẩm và các loại người có ảnh hưởng công nghệ

Và tôi vẫn làm. Rốt cuộc đó là một phần công việc của tôi

Để cho ngắn gọn, hãy gọi nhóm này là The Influencers

Bootstrap đã chết?. Danh tiếng của Bootstrap ảnh hưởng đến danh tiếng của những người có ảnh hưởng như thế nào

Những người có ảnh hưởng rất tốt để thu hút sự chú ý đến một số công nghệ nhất định. Dưới đây là một vài mẫu tôi đã nhận thấy

Đầu tiên, Những người có ảnh hưởng phần lớn là một nhóm phát triển web giao diện người dùng. Chẳng hạn, bạn sẽ hiếm khi thấy The Influencers Tweet về Java

Thứ hai, và quan trọng hơn, The Influencers tập trung nghiêm ngặt vào sự gợi cảm

Bootstrap 5 có tốt không

“BOOTSTRAP THÀNH CÔNG”

— Một số bình luận ngẫu nhiên trên YouTube

Và điều gì hấp dẫn ngay bây giờ trong thế giới phát triển web giao diện người dùng?

Phản ứng

CSS đuôi gió

Bất cứ thứ gì được phát hành trong năm hiện tại có chế độ tối

Và đoán xem điều gì KHÔNG hấp dẫn?

Bootstrap. 🙃

Hơn nữa, bạn sẽ hiếm khi nghe thấy một trong những Người có ảnh hưởng đánh giá cao một công cụ như PHP. Chắc chắn, nó chạy 80% web…

Nhưng, giống như...nó cũ và giống như...Nó không phải là JavaScript. Nó đã lỗi thời – vui lòng tiếp theo. tụng ca Những người có ảnh hưởng

Chúng tôi đang thấy một hiện tượng tương tự với Bootstrap

Rốt cuộc, rất có thể bạn tình cờ đọc được bài đăng này vì bạn nghe ai đó cho rằng Bootstrap đã chết

Hoặc có thể họ không ngừng nói về Material-UI hoặc Tailwind CSS. (Đừng hiểu sai ý tôi – tôi cũng thích cả hai thứ này. )

Tuy nhiên, chit-chat không làm cho một cái gì đó như vậy. Chỉ vì mọi người đổ xô vào Bootstrap (hoặc không bao giờ nhắc đến nó nữa) không có nghĩa là nó đã chết

Trường hợp tại điểm. Theo W3Techs, Bootstrap được gần 27% trang web sử dụng

Điều này trái ngược với một công nghệ như MongoDB – được nhiều Người ảnh hưởng đánh giá cao – nhưng chỉ chiếm 5% thị phần (theo enlyft)

Bootstrap 5 có tốt không
Các số liệu thống kê không phù hợp với sự cường điệu

Bootstrap đã chết?. Tương lai của Bootstrap là gì?

Công nghệ phát triển web thay đổi nhanh chóng, vì vậy không có bất kỳ sự đảm bảo nào

Điều đó nói rằng, với sự phát triển của Bootstrap, tôi nghĩ rằng nó sẽ tồn tại trong một thời gian khá dài. Đó sẽ là một vài năm?

Nhưng tôi biết rằng hàng triệu trang web và ứng dụng web sử dụng nó. Điều này bao gồm 40.000 công ty sử dụng nó

Bootstrap 5 có đáng không?

Tuy nhiên, chúng tôi thực sự khuyên bạn nên sử dụng cái mới hơn. Theo các nhà phát triển Bootstrap, phiên bản này đã rất ổn định và hơn nữa, nó thực sự đi kèm với những cải tiến tuyệt vời

Bootstrap 5 có tốt hơn không?

Bootstrap 4 sử dụng phần mềm Jekyll. Bootstrap 5 sử dụng phần mềm Hugo vì đây là trình tạo trang web tĩnh nhanh . điều này giúp triển khai các thiết kế theo chiều dọc dễ dàng hơn và các cột và hàng có thể dễ dàng triển khai. các lớp justify-center-content có thể được sử dụng trực tiếp để căn chỉnh theo yêu cầu.

Tôi có nên sử dụng Bootstrap 5 vào năm 2022 không?

Nó vẫn phù hợp nhưng không còn quan trọng như trước nữa . Các trình duyệt vốn hỗ trợ CSS-Grid ngày nay, mạnh mẽ như Bootstrap và không yêu cầu thư viện bên ngoài.

Bootstrap 5 hiện có ổn định không?

Bootstrap v5. 2. 0 cuối cùng cũng ổn định . Chúng tôi đã khắc phục nhiều lỗi hơn, cải thiện nhiều tài liệu hơn, viết các hướng dẫn mới và xây dựng các ví dụ về môi trường chức năng mới, v.v.